Common Sizing Standards in Swimwear

Swimwear sizes vary by brand, but most follow three general categories: small, medium, and large. Some brands also offer plus sizes and petite sizes, allowing for a broader range of body shapes. It’s essential to check the sizing charts provided by each brand, as a medium in one label might be a large in another.

Measuring for the Perfect Fit

To find the right bathing size swimwear, you will need to take a few key measurements:

  • Bust: Measure around the fullest part of your bust.
  • Waist: Measure around the narrowest part of your waist.
  • Hips: Measure around the fullest part of your hips.
  • Torso: For one-piece bathing suits, measure from your shoulder, down between your legs, and back up to the starting point.

Types of Swimwear Styles

Different styles of swimwear can also affect sizing:

  • Bikinis: These come in various cuts (e.g., thong, high-waisted) and often have adjustable straps, which can influence the fit.
  • One-piece suits: Great for those who prefer more coverage, but it's essential to check torso length to avoid discomfort.
  • Tankinis: These offer versatility and can vary in sizing, especially in the top and bottom pieces.
  • Rash guards: Typically sized similarly to activewear; ensure a snug fit for performance.

Choosing the Right Fabric

Swimwear is often made from a blend of materials like nylon, spandex, and polyester. The elasticity and stretch of the fabric can also impact the fit. Look for swimsuits with a higher percentage of spandex for better flexibility and comfort. Additionally, consider chlorine-resistant materials if you swim frequently in pools.
